Trauma Counselling in Tamworth
Trauma work is paced, and you set that pace. There is no requirement to describe what happened, and I want to be clear about that before anything else, because the fear of being made to go through it stops more people than the memory does. The Human Givens Rewind Technique changes how a memory is filed so it stops triggering the alarm response, and it works without a detailed account. We build stability first, agree exactly what will happen, and only then go near anything difficult. You can stop at any point without it counting as failure. Staffordshire and Stoke-on-Trent Talking Therapies offers trauma-focused therapy free on the NHS and takes referrals you make yourself, so both doors stay open. Where a memory is making you unsafe right now, your GP or an urgent NHS service should come first.

This is not a crisis service. If anyone is in immediate danger call 999. For urgent mental health support, call NHS 111 and choose the mental health option. The Samaritans are free, day or night, on 116 123, or text SHOUT to 85258.
